FFX and FFX-2 Do Not Need a Sequel

As a complete duology, Final Fantasy X and X-2 just do not need a sequel. These games provided us with satisfying conclusions to the characters' journeys and meaningfully wrapped up their arcs. And after the terrible way -Will- presented its narrative, feeling more like an attempt to capitalize on the previous game's success than a well-crafted and meaningful sequel, that's all the more reason to just let FFX be what it already is. Any further attempts to force a sequel will only diminish the legacy and impact of Final Fantasy X and X-2.

I thought they said that was just a joke:

―It’s a sequel to VII?!!
Kitase: “No, that was halfway a joke. However, in FFVII’s ending, Holy was supposed to settle things, then it’s suddenly ‘500 years later,’ and there’s been nothing like a sequel for it. There’s room to fill in that gap. There’s room for imagination. Since Nojima-san and Toriyama-san have worked together since then, talk that it could be possible with those staff members built up for a moment.”

―So, how did talk of it as a sequel to VII come up?
Nojima: “I felt that VII and X had a relatively connected feeling, that VII has an essence there.”

―Ehh, so VII and X are connected?
Nojima: “No, there isn’t much to it. For example, what happens when people die is fundamentally the same in my mind. I wrote both stories following the same idea. At times, other thoughts pop up, though. Pyreflies are green here and there, and other colors besides.”
